Shyam Sundar S K 2726b5758f platform/x86: amd-pmc: Use correct IP block table for AMD 1Ah M80H SoC
PMFW reports the S0i3 subsystem accounting per SoC, and the set of IP
blocks and their bit ordering differ across SoC generations. Family
1Ah, Model 80h accounts for a distinct set of 19 IP blocks, which does
not match the ordering in soc15_ip_blk[].

Commit 043af31c8d ("platform/x86/amd/pmc: Add PMC driver support for
AMD 1Ah M80H SoC") wired amd_1ah_m80_cpu_info to soc15_ip_blk[], so
M80H has been reporting incorrect S0i3 accounting via debugfs.

Add soc15_ip_blk_v3[] with the correct ordering and point
amd_1ah_m80_cpu_info at it.

int amd_pmc_send_cmd(struct amd_pmc_dev *dev, u32 arg, u32 *data, u8 msg, bool ret)
{
int rc;
u32 val, message, argument, response;
guard(mutex)(&dev->lock);
if (dev->msg_port == MSG_PORT_S2D) {
message = dev->stb_arg.msg;
argument = dev->stb_arg.arg;
response = dev->stb_arg.resp;
} else {
message = dev->cpu_info->smu_msg;
argument = dev->cpu_info->smu_arg;
response = dev->cpu_info->smu_rsp;
}
/* Wait until we get a valid response */
rc = readx_poll_timeout(ioread32, dev->regbase + response,
val, val != 0, PMC_MSG_DELAY_MIN_US,
PMC_MSG_DELAY_MIN_US * RESPONSE_REGISTER_LOOP_MAX);
if (rc) {
dev_err(dev->dev, "failed to talk to SMU\n");
return rc;
}
/* Write zero to response register */
amd_pmc_reg_write(dev, response, 0);
/* Write argument into response register */
amd_pmc_reg_write(dev, argument, arg);
/* Write message ID to message ID register */
amd_pmc_reg_write(dev, message, msg);
/* Wait until we get a valid response */
rc = readx_poll_timeout(ioread32, dev->regbase + response,
val, val != 0, PMC_MSG_DELAY_MIN_US,
PMC_MSG_DELAY_MIN_US * RESPONSE_REGISTER_LOOP_MAX);
if (rc) {
dev_err(dev->dev, "SMU response timed out\n");
return rc;
}
switch (val) {
case AMD_PMC_RESULT_OK:
if (ret) {
/* PMFW may take longer time to return back the data */
usleep_range(DELAY_MIN_US, 10 * DELAY_MAX_US);
*data = amd_pmc_reg_read(dev, argument);
}
break;
case AMD_PMC_RESULT_CMD_REJECT_BUSY:
dev_err(dev->dev, "SMU not ready. err: 0x%x\n", val);
rc = -EBUSY;
break;
case AMD_PMC_RESULT_CMD_UNKNOWN:
dev_err(dev->dev, "SMU cmd unknown. err: 0x%x\n", val);
rc = -EINVAL;
break;
case AMD_PMC_RESULT_CMD_REJECT_PREREQ:
case AMD_PMC_RESULT_FAILED:
default:
dev_err(dev->dev, "SMU cmd failed. err: 0x%x\n", val);
rc = -EIO;
break;
}
amd_pmc_dump_registers(dev);
return rc;
}

static int amd_pmc_verify_czn_rtc(struct amd_pmc_dev *pdev, u32 *arg)
{
struct rtc_device *rtc_device;
time64_t then, now, duration;
struct rtc_wkalrm alarm;
struct rtc_time tm;
int rc;
/* we haven't yet read SMU version */
if (!pdev->major) {
rc = amd_pmc_get_smu_version(pdev);
if (rc)
return rc;
}
if (pdev->major < 64 || (pdev->major == 64 && pdev->minor < 53))
return 0;
rtc_device = rtc_class_open("rtc0");
if (!rtc_device)
return 0;
rc = rtc_read_next_alarm(rtc_device, &alarm);
if (rc) {
if (rc == -ENOENT)
dev_dbg(pdev->dev, "no alarm pending\n");
return rc == -ENOENT ? 0 : rc;
}
if (!alarm.enabled) {
dev_dbg(pdev->dev, "alarm not enabled\n");
return 0;
}
rc = rtc_read_time(rtc_device, &tm);
if (rc)
return rc;
then = rtc_tm_to_time64(&alarm.time);
now = rtc_tm_to_time64(&tm);
duration = then-now;
/* in the past */
if (then < now)
return 0;
/* will be stored in upper 16 bits of s0i3 hint argument,
* so timer wakeup from s0i3 is limited to ~18 hours or less
*/
if (duration <= 4 || duration > U16_MAX)
return -EINVAL;
*arg |= (duration << 16);
rc = rtc_alarm_irq_enable(rtc_device, 0);
pm_pr_dbg("wakeup timer programmed for %lld seconds\n", duration);
return rc;
}
static bool amd_pmc_intermediate_wakeup_need_delay(struct amd_pmc_dev *pdev)
{
/*
* Starting a new HW sleep cycle right after waking from one
* can cause electrical problems triggering the over voltage protection.
* That is avoided by delaying the next suspend a bit, see also
* https://lore.kernel.org/all/20250414162446.3853194-1-superm1@kernel.org/
*/
struct smu_metrics table;
return get_metrics_table(pdev, &table) == 0 && table.s0i3_last_entry_status;
}
static bool amd_pmc_want_suspend_delay(struct amd_pmc_dev *pdev)
{
/*
* intermediate_wakeup implies that the machine didn't get to deepest sleep
* state before - otherwise this function isn't called in amd_pmc_s2idle_check()
* because amd_pmc_intermediate_wakeup_need_delay() returns true first.
* On some IdeaPads that happens when charging, because the EC seems
* to send lots of messages then that wake the machine.
*
* But even in that case, the sleep here is necessary (on those IdeaPads),
* otherwise they wake up completely (resume) after a few seconds.
* So this variable is only used to avoid spamming dmesg on each
* intermediate wakeup.
*/
bool intermediate_wakeup = !pdev->is_first_check_after_suspend;
/*
* Some Lenovo Laptops (like different IdeaPad 3 Slims) need some
* me-time before sleeping or they get uncooperative after waking
* up and don't send events for keyboard and lid switch anymore.
*
* Unfortunately this doesn't entirely fix the problem: It can still
* happen when resuming with a timer (wakealarm), but at least the
* more common usecases (wakeup by opening lid or pressing a key)
* work fine with this workaround.
*
* See https://bugzilla.kernel.org/show_bug.cgi?id=221383
*/
if (amd_pmc_quirk_need_suspend_delay(pdev)) {
/*
* delay_suspend=1 force-enables this, otherwise it can be
* disabled with disable_workarounds or delay_suspend=0
*/
if (delay_suspend == 1 || (delay_suspend == -1 && !disable_workarounds)) {
if (!intermediate_wakeup)
dev_info(pdev->dev, "Delaying suspend by 2.5s to avoid platform bug\n");
return true;
}
if (!intermediate_wakeup)
dev_info(pdev->dev, "Not delaying suspend because of module parameter, even though your device is assumed to need it!\n");
} else if (delay_suspend == 1) {
if (!intermediate_wakeup)
dev_info(pdev->dev, "Delaying suspend by 2.5s because delay_suspend=1. If this solves problems on your machine, please report this whole line to: platform-driver-x86@vger.kernel.org so it can be automatically detected as affected in the future. System Vendor: \"%s\" Product Name: \"%s\" Product Family: \"%s\" Board Vendor: \"%s\" Board Name: \"%s\"\n",
dmi_get_system_info(DMI_SYS_VENDOR) ?: "(Unknown)",
dmi_get_system_info(DMI_PRODUCT_NAME) ?: "(Unknown)",
dmi_get_system_info(DMI_PRODUCT_FAMILY) ?: "(Unknown)",
dmi_get_system_info(DMI_BOARD_VENDOR) ?: "(Unknown)",
dmi_get_system_info(DMI_BOARD_NAME) ?: "(Unknown)");
return true;
}
return false;
}
